Plating Machine Setters, Operators, and Tenders, Metal and Plastic Salary

in Oklahoma City, OK

The median pay for a plating machine setters, operators, and tenders, metal and plastic in Oklahoma City, OK is $65,040/year ($31.27/hour), per BLS data. The range runs from $40K at the entry level to $74K for experienced workers. Cost of living is below average (RPP 90.41), which stretches that salary to about $71,939 in buying power. Rent on a 2-bedroom averages $1,244/month, or 29.1% of estimated take-home pay.

What this looks like in Oklahoma City

Oklahoma City sits well above the national pay line for plating machine setters, operators, and tenders, metal and plastic, local pay runs about 48% higher than the U.S. median of $44K. Rent runs $1,244/month for a 2-bedroom (HUD FMR), taking 29% of the median take-home. That's within the 30% rule, though not by much. Regional Price Parity sits at 90.41 (national = 100), meaning everyday costs run about 10% cheaper here. Your dollar stretches further than the headline salary suggests.
